“The Dark Knight” is Heading for Best Opening Ever!

 The Dark Knight

Batman fans anxious to get a glimpse of the late Heath Ledger’s portrayal of the Joker are snatching up tickets online more than three weeks before The Dark Knight’s July 17 premiere.

According to Fandango, tickets for the upcoming “The Dark Knight” are selling out, even though the film is still three weeks away from being released in theaters. Lots of midnight screenings have sold out and many theaters are now adding 3am showings to meet the demand.

“Spider-Man 4″ Targeted for May 2011

In an interview with the Los Angeles Times, Spider-man producer Laura Zisken says the studio is aiming for a May 2011 release date for the fourth Spider-man movie.

In remarks Thursday to theater owners from California and Nevada, Ziskin added that the screenplay is not finished yet, but that she and Sony Pictures were hopeful Spider-Man 4 could be ready in three years’ time.

The first three movies comprise one of the most successful franchises in modern Hollywood history, grossing a combined $2.5 billion worldwide. Neither star Tobey Maguire nor director Sam Raimi is yet committed to work on the next installment. But Sony has paid Marvel to renew its rights.

Sam Raimi’s ‘Hell’ Adds Three

Jessica LucasJessica Lucas, Lorna Raver and David Paymer will help bring scares to Sam Raimi’s “Drag Me to Hell” for Ghost House Pictures and domestic distributor Universal.Lucas (”Cloverfield”) will play the roommate and best friend of Stephanie (Alison Lohman), the unwitting recipient of a supernatural curse.

Raver plays Mrs. Ganush, a proud Eastern European woman with an old-world belief system who, when defied and humiliated, vengefully casts the curse. Paymer will play Mr. Jacks, Stephanie’s practical bank-manager boss.

Raimi wrote the screenplay with his brother, Ivan. Principal photography begins Monday in Los Angeles.

Ellen Page Signs On For ‘Drag Me to Hell’

Ellen PageSam Raimi has directed a couple of horror movies in the past such as Evil Dead 1 and 2, The Gift and Army Of Darkness and now he is set to direct Drag Me to Hell. Raimi will be returning to the horror genre after spending the last few years directing a small trilogy known as Spiderman. Oscar nominated actress Ellen Page has joined to lead the cast, according to Variety. Ellen has recently stared in Juno and played Kitty Pryde (Shadowcat) in X-Men 3.

Filming will begin in Los Angeles in March.
